WelcomeWelcome | FAQFAQ | DownloadsDownloads | WikiWiki

Author Topic: Autoexecute schript(.sh) on tce-load -i scriptname.tcz - POSSIBLE ?  (Read 2044 times)

Offline lykkedk

  • Full Member
  • ***
  • Posts: 182
Hi forum...

Eventhrough i do not think it, as a possibility, i would like to know, if it's possible to Autoexecute schript(.sh) on tce-load -i scriptname.tcz ?

I need a special .tcz to create some files/directorys in /mnt/mmcblk0p2, and then execute some chmod / chown commands, afterwards.
My solution is, to just execute a script, which is packaged in the .tcz too, but wunder if an autoexecute is possible somehow ???

Regards;
   Jesper.



Offline bmarkus

  • Administrator
  • Hero Member
  • *****
  • Posts: 7183
    • My Community Forum
Re: Autoexecute schript(.sh) on tce-load -i scriptname.tcz - POSSIBLE ?
« Reply #1 on: November 16, 2014, 06:12:59 AM »
Shell script /usr/local/tce.installed/<script> will be executed automatically, it is a standard TC feature. Script name must be the same as TCZ name without file name extension. E.g. if it is in myapp.tcz it must be /usr/local/tce.installed/myapp

tce.installed dir and tce.installed/myapp must be owned by root.staff with 775 rights.

BTW, it is in the Core Book
Béla
Ham Radio callsign: HA5DI

"Amateur Radio: The First Technology-Based Social Network."

Offline lykkedk

  • Full Member
  • ***
  • Posts: 182
Re: Autoexecute schript(.sh) on tce-load -i scriptname.tcz - POSSIBLE ?
« Reply #2 on: November 16, 2014, 06:33:25 AM »
Thanks...

Have seen that, could not understand completely though...

Having another issue now :)

Will write later, have to go for some birthday now...

Regards;